Automation Test Engineer / Quality Engineer


Intake IT Solutions
Dice Job Match Score™
🔢 Crunching numbers...
Job Details
Skills
- Pywinauto
- Pytest
- Python
- Robot framework
- Azure Devops
- FACETS application
Summary
Job Description: Automation Test Engineer / Quality Engineer
About the Role
We are looking for a hands-on automation test engineer / quality engineer with strong expertise in Python and Robot Framework to design, build, and maintain reliable automation for desktop and legacy systems. The ideal candidate will take ownership of automation quality, eliminate test flakiness, and ensure stable execution through Azure DevOps. Complete knowledge of the FACETS application and experience supporting FACETS upgrade cycles are mandatory for this role.
Key Responsibilities
- Design, develop, and maintain automated test suites using Python and Robot Framework for functional, regression, integration, and system testing.
- Implement desktop automation using Pywinauto and Pytest, following Page Object Model for scalability and maintainability.
- Ensure test stability by eliminating flakiness through robust synchronization, deterministic test patterns, stable locators, retry logic, and controlled test data.
- Perform manual and automated testing of FACETS application workflows across claims, membership, billing, provider, configuration, and other core modules.
- Apply complete and thorough FACETS knowledge to validate business rules, system behavior, data flows, and crossmodule dependencies.
- Support FACETS upgrade testing by validating version compatibility, executing regression automation suites, verifying data integrity, checking environment readiness, and performing postupgrade validation to identify regressions or breaking changes.
- Integrate automated tests into Azure DevOps pipelines for scheduled execution, reporting, and quality gates.
- Investigate and triage test failures with detailed rootcause analysis and clear, actionable defect reporting.
- Collaborate with crossfunctional teams to define test strategies, improve QA processes, and contribute to automation best practices and code reviews.
Required Skills and Experience
- Strong handson experience with Python automation.
- Expertise in Robot Framework for terminal, desktop, and legacy system automation.
- Experience with Pywinauto and Pytest, including Page Object Model design patterns.
- Proven ability to eliminate test flakiness and deliver stable, deterministic automated suites.
- Experience integrating automation into CI/CD pipelines using Azure DevOps.
- Solid understanding of QA methodologies and test design techniques, including boundary analysis and riskbased testing.
- Complete working knowledge of the FACETS application, including modules, batch jobs, data flows, and upgrade considerations.
- Strong communication skills for effective crossteam collaboration and clear defect reporting.
Nice to Have Skills
- Experience with cloudbased test execution platforms.
- Familiarity with performance or load testing tools.
- SQL skills for data validation and test data setup.
- Dice Id: 91165689
- Position Id: Automation Tes
- Posted 8 hours ago
Company Info
About Intake IT Solutions
“Intake IT Solutions” is a young and leading professional Global IT services company based out of Riverview, FL. Offering solutions are diverse to meet the requirements of clients and customers, including major assignments with fortune 500 clients around the world and across several industry verticals. Our services include proper strategies for individuals and businesses, including implementing IT solutions for customers and providing efficient business and technology services that produce positive and measurable results.
Intake IT Solutions is the latest creation of an innovative IT services and Staffing solutions-driven company was founded in year 2020 and led by industry experts who have worked with many Fortune 500 companies around the globe.
We're not just another IT staffing and consulting company. We're your strategic partner in building top-performing IT teams and navigating the complex world of information technology. With a passion for technology and a commitment to excellence, we deliver customized solutions to meet your unique IT needs.
We have gained customer retention and steady growth in acquiring new customers due to our dedication to quality, customer satisfaction, and value.
At Intake IT solutions, industry and technology expertise in the IT sector is well recognized and fully trained, certified and dedicated professionals concentrate on taking in and comprehending the competitive problems that customers face, as well as on implementing the best solutions to open up new opportunities and help them reach their strategic goals.
.png%3Fformat%3Dwebp&w=1080&q=75)
.jpg%3Fformat%3Dwebp&w=1080&q=75)
Similar Jobs
It looks like there aren't any Similar Jobs for this job yet.
Search all similar jobs